Transaction 53b786554f6607cbb75c2737ef13abf0aa51d16250a02e937e931ba7cf84a207
1 Input
1 Output
-
53b786554f6607cbb75c2737ef13abf0aa51d16250a02e937e931ba7cf84a207:0
- value
- 75317
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2c941b55879be8af5bb1cc4b8853c40520ae2f8
- address
- bc1q5ty5rd2c0xlg4admrnzt3pfugpfq4chcsgfydh